Saw this link and thought the difference in interpretation of constitutional authority was fairly stark. There is a serious disagreement in our foreign policy that has not received the attention it deserves -- namely, the question of who controls our armed forces, who dictates the use of our resources. Panetta seems here to come down on the side of the international community. Those who still believe the national authority is constituted in the people may have a point when they argue that the Obama Administration (and liberals generally) see the Constitution as something to get around rather than as something that serves to form and constrain the federal government's power.
